Home Delivered Meals
Home Delivered Meals (formerly Meals on Wheels) is a proud service of the Camden County Board of Commissioner. For more information, please call the Camden County Home Delivered Meals Coordinator Felicia Buzard 856-374-MEAL (6325) or email Felicia Buzard at felicia.buzard@camdencounty.com
Farmers Market Program
Camden County is hosting a Farmers Market Program, which will provide produce vouchers to low-income seniors (age 60 or older) to be used for fruits, vegetables and herbs at Springdale Farms in Cherry Hill. If you are annual income does not exceed $22,459 if single, or $30,451 if married, you are eligible to receive five $5 vouchers per person. You may spend on voucher at a time or several together but there is no change given if the price is less than voucher(s) being used. You must contact Camden County Senior Services to request your vouchers. Call 856-858-3220 or 85-858-3884. Vouchers are valid through November.
